#include "flutter/shell/common/vsync_waiter_fallback.h"
#include "flutter/common/threads.h"
#include "lib/fxl/logging.h"
namespace shell {
namespace {
fxl::TimePoint SnapToNextTick(fxl::TimePoint value,
fxl::TimePoint tick_phase,
fxl::TimeDelta tick_interval) {
fxl::TimeDelta offset = (tick_phase - value) % tick_interval;
if (offset != fxl::TimeDelta::Zero())
offset = offset + tick_interval;
return value + offset;
}
} // namespace
VsyncWaiterFallback::VsyncWaiterFallback()
: phase_(fxl::TimePoint::Now()), weak_factory_(this) {}
VsyncWaiterFallback::~VsyncWaiterFallback() = default;
constexpr fxl::TimeDelta interval = fxl::TimeDelta::FromSecondsF(1.0 / 60.0);
void VsyncWaiterFallback::AsyncWaitForVsync(Callback callback) {
FXL_DCHECK(!callback_);
callback_ = std::move(callback);
fxl::TimePoint now = fxl::TimePoint::Now();
fxl::TimePoint next = SnapToNextTick(now, phase_, interval);
blink::Threads::UI()->PostDelayedTask(
[self = weak_factory_.GetWeakPtr()] {
if (!self)
return;
fxl::TimePoint frame_time = fxl::TimePoint::Now();
Callback callback = std::move(self->callback_);
self->callback_ = Callback();
callback(frame_time, frame_time + interval);
},
next - now);
}
} // namespace shell
